Understanding Fleet Management

At its core, fleet management involves overseeing, organising, and coordinating vehicles used by a business. This can range from company cars and delivery trucks to specialised equipment. Effective fleet management focuses on maintaining the right balance between operational efficiency, cost control, and regulatory compliance.

 

Australia’s vast geographical expanse, diverse climates, and unique regulatory frameworks make fleet management particularly challenging. Businesses must address these complexities with robust systems and proactive strategies to stay competitive.

The Importance of Optimised Fleet Management

Optimising fleet management goes beyond keeping vehicles in good working condition. It involves:

 

Cost Reduction: Minimising fuel consumption, maintenance costs, and vehicle downtime.

 

Improved Safety: Reducing accident risks through proper vehicle checks and driver training.

 

Regulatory Compliance: Ensuring vehicles and operations comply with Australian laws and standards.

 

Enhanced Productivity: Streamlining operations to ensure vehicles are utilised effectively.

 

By focusing on these areas, businesses can improve their bottom line and provide better service to customers.

Best Practices for Fleet Optimisation in Australia

To achieve effective fleet management in Australia, businesses should implement the following best practices:

1. Leverage Technology and Data Analytics

Modern fleet management systems utilise telematics, GPS tracking, and data analytics to monitor vehicle performance, fuel usage, and driver behaviour. These tools provide real-time insights, allowing businesses to make informed decisions. For instance, tracking software can identify inefficient routes, leading to fuel savings and reduced wear and tear on vehicles.

2. Prioritise Preventative Maintenance

Regular maintenance is crucial to ensure the longevity and reliability of your fleet. Implementing a preventative maintenance schedule helps identify and address issues before they become costly repairs. This approach also minimises unexpected breakdowns, ensuring vehicles remain operational when needed.

3. Train and Engage Drivers

Drivers play a significant role in fleet efficiency and safety. Comprehensive training programmes on fuel-efficient driving techniques, vehicle handling, and road safety are essential. Engaging drivers through feedback and performance monitoring can also foster a sense of accountability and pride in their work.

4. Focus on Sustainability

With a growing emphasis on environmental responsibility, adopting sustainable practices is becoming a necessity. Consider integrating electric or hybrid vehicles into your fleet to reduce carbon emissions. Additionally, monitoring fuel usage and implementing eco-friendly driving practices can contribute to sustainability goals.

5. Optimise Route Planning

Efficient route planning is vital for saving time, fuel, and resources. Advanced route optimisation software can help businesses identify the quickest and most fuel-efficient paths, reducing travel times and enhancing delivery reliability.

6. Monitor and Manage Compliance

Australia has specific regulations governing fleet operations, including vehicle maintenance standards, licensing, and driver fatigue management. Staying updated with these regulations and incorporating compliance checks into your fleet management system is essential to avoid fines and legal issues.

 

Challenges Unique to Fleet Management in Australia

Fleet management in Australia comes with its own set of challenges due to the country’s unique landscape and regulatory environment. Some key challenges include:

 

Long Distances: Covering vast distances between cities and rural areas increases fuel consumption and wear on vehicles.

 

Extreme Weather Conditions: From scorching heat to torrential rain, Australian weather can impact vehicle performance and driver safety.

 

Fuel Costs: Rising fuel prices in Australia make cost management a top priority for fleet operators.

 

Addressing these challenges requires tailored strategies that incorporate local knowledge, advanced technologies, and a commitment to continuous improvement.
